How Much Does a Private Equity Research Analyst Make in Vermont?

Updated March 26, 2024
Filter

Individually reported data submitted by users of our website

Normal Confidence
$77,414/yr
Average Base Pay
Low $69,540
Average $77,414
High $85,187
The average salary for Private Equity Research Analyst is $77,414 per year in Vermont.

Top 10 Highest Paying Cities For Private Equity Research Analyst Jobs in Vermont

It is important to understand how location impacts your career prospects in the United States. There are some cities where a Private Equity Research Analyst can find a job easily with a greater salary paid then achieve a higher standard of living. Below is the top cities list for Private Equity Research Analyst job salaries in Vermont. Some cities can pay higher salaries for Private Equity Research Analyst jobs, which can indicate that there is a large demand for Private Equity Research Analyst positions in this city.
The following table shows top 10 cities where the Private Equity Research Analyst salary is higher than other cities in Vermont. Bennington takes first place in this list, followed by Rutland, Burlington. The Private Equity Research Analyst salary is $79,939 in Bennington, which is higher than the national average. There is 1 city's Private Equity Research Analyst salary higher than national average in Vermont.
The average salary for a Private Equity Research Analyst in Vermont is $77,414, but we found that the city with the highest salary for Private Equity Research Analyst jobs is Bennington, VT, and it is higher than Rutland. Private Equity Research Analyst jobs in Bennington can have the opportunity to earn higher salaries than in other cities in Vermont.
CITY ANNUAL SALARY MONTHLY PAY WEEKLY PAY HOURLY WAGE
Bennington $79,939 $6,662 $1,537 $38
Rutland $78,835 $6,570 $1,516 $38
Burlington $78,677 $6,556 $1,513 $38
South Burlington $78,677 $6,556 $1,513 $38
Colchester $78,677 $6,556 $1,513 $38
Essex Junction $78,677 $6,556 $1,513 $38
Williston $78,677 $6,556 $1,513 $38
Essex $78,677 $6,556 $1,513 $38
Barre $77,967 $6,497 $1,499 $37
Montpelier $77,967 $6,497 $1,499 $37

Frequently Asked Questions About a Private Equity Research Analyst Salaries

What is the average of a Private Equity Research Analyst in Vermont?

The Private Equity Research Analyst salary range is from $69,540 to $85,187, and the average Private Equity Research Analyst salary is $77,414/year in Vermont. The Private Equity Research Analyst's salary will change in different locations.

Which location pays the highest Private Equity Research Analyst salary in the United States?

The Private Equity Research Analyst salary in San Jose, CA is $99,037 which is the highest in the US.

What kinds of reasons will influence the Private Equity Research Analyst's salary?

Besides the location, employees' education degree, related skills, and work experience also will influence the salary. Try to improve your skills and experience to get a higher salary for the position of Private Equity Research Analyst.
